**PakEngTagger**

**Version:** 0.1  
**Description:**  
PakEngTagger is a Part-of-Speech (POS) tagger designed for Pakistani English. It identifies and tags words from a sentence, distinguishing unique features of Pakistani English, including its vocabulary and syntactic structure.

**Features:**  
- Tags standard English words alongside unique Pakistani English terms.
- Designed to be easily integrated into existing Python projects.
- Future versions will include Machine Translation functionality for converting Pakistani English to British English.

**Usage Example:**
```python
from pak_eng_tagger import PakEngTag

tagger = PakEngTag()
sample_sentence = "I love attending majalis during Muharram."
tagged_output = tagger.tag_sentence(sample_sentence)

print(tagged_output)
```
